Can't Stop Collecting 2007 Bowman Heritage


In my continued quest to wrap up my 2007 Bowman Heritage set, (which is only a couple cards away, by the way, so help me out, if you have a way) I keep acquiring cards I don't really need from the hits of this set.

What's weird about the GUs is the middle names on the front of the card. Well, that and Swish's obscenely long locks and too perfectly groomed soul patch.

An auto of some guy I've never heard of. Is he still playing? A free agent, it seems, after a year in the minors for Boston. Maloney's chances are looking a little baloney. What I want to know is what's up with those dudes in the red back there.

Now this guy I remember rooting for. You have to love catchers, but Towles might be all fizzled out at this point, stuck in the minors. So much for this Sign of the Future.

And now we're back to another guy I've never heard of. Chorye Spoone has a cool name and a unique signature. Was the dot at the end really necessary, I wonder.

Even if they're a bunch of nobodies, this auto insert set is so well designed, like everything in 2007 BH. On card autos always rock. I'll pick them up wherever I see them when they only cost me a buck or so, as these did.

Vintage Pulls Me Back In: Can You Spare a '52 Kell?

I've been away from the blog for nearly a month and a half. I've never been a super frequent blogger, but slow and steady. This is the longest hiatus I've taken.

The Tigers blew it. I got sad. Leyland left. I felt complicated. We won some awards. I got happy again. But the blogging void has more to do with new-baby-bliss and being very busy with my new teaching job.

Anyway, I'm not saying I'm back to regular, but here's something that also makes me excited to talk about cards: vintage.

This 1951 Bowman gets me one card closer to my vintage Bowman Tigers team sets. A great looking card that came PWE-style from 2 by 3 Heroes. Hey, anyone got a 1952 Bowman George Kell? If so, I got an arm and a leg for you.

I have the least amount of cards from this Bowman set, which I'm not a huge fan of. Hey, oversized pictures! Whew. Meh. I prefer undersized art cards for my vintage. But, this is a Tigers card, Ned Garver, so of course I needed it. This one came in a trade from The Lost Collector.

Oh, and this one was the most exciting of all. My doppelganger trade partner Dennis at Too Many Verlanders sent this beauty. And with this card, I'm now just one card away from finishing my Tigers team set of 1952 Bowman--my favorite vintage set!! So, what's the one card I need? Remember that arm and leg? That's right. Need me a '52 Kell.
